Analysis:

This is obviously a self promotional piece for the local Fox affiliate, since the sitcom Malcolm in the Middle airs on Fox 17. Viewers should ask themselves how this can be classified as news and why the media industry journal Variety would be used as the only source in this story, especially since it does not provide a critical perspective on TV programming.

Story:

Fox 17 News reader – It seems like Malcolm might be middle aged before the show goes off the air. It looks like Malcolm in the Middle will be back on Fox. Variety is reporting that the network will keep the sitcom around for a seventh season, but the creator says that will probably be the last hoorah for Malcolm and his somewhat dysfunctional family.

Total Time: 16 seconds
